In sports betting, betting based on proper analysis, research and information will take the gambler one step closer to winning. By analyzing the teams, players and the situation in detail, a gambler can make some guesses about which team is likely to win, and this is more effective for those who have experienced in this type of game and can describe the game well and make decisions. If a gambler is new to sports betting, then first, follow the research methods of those, who have been betting for a long time. Then you can gain experience about sports betting from them. then you can use this experience while betting to increase your chances of winning.
